Transaction 3b34e8b9e80145f28e85e604ebdfdb3bc3262ff6fe5b0603810cf951ae7a1f26
1 Input
2 Outputs
- 3b34e8b9e80145f28e85e604ebdfdb3bc3262ff6fe5b0603810cf951ae7a1f26:0
- 3b34e8b9e80145f28e85e604ebdfdb3bc3262ff6fe5b0603810cf951ae7a1f26:1
value 74787512
address 1HS598swuS6x6PtkKfyXm8epEGA4exgZYX
value 10118466
address 1622bvXyLuSZBRnhhHY2KVMiQEHQmSYAM2